Specifications

* Weight - Precision balanced to 472g (1.04lbs). The mass is concentrated at the top of the knob to maximize the pendulum effect while changing gears.
* Material - 100% solid medical-grade stainless steel. This alloy will not tarnish or leave a metallic smell on your hands like other knobs. It's surface hardness is much higher than aluminum to resist scratching.
* Shape - Over 30 revisions were made before the final shape was realized. The contoured shape fits snugly in the palm of your hand. The overall height has been reduced to shorten the shift throw.
* Texture - Spun finish controlled to within 64 micro inches (less than 0.000064"). Please see some of the enlarged shots at http://www.mavenmotorsports.com/gallery.htm.
* Fitment - The Maven Mark One uses a machine-cut thread to ensure a 100% OEM fitment. The standard M10 (10mm x 1.5mm) thread will fit a variety of manual transmission cars.


Vehicle Compatibility Table
The following models have been tested and confirmed to work with the Maven Mark One. Some models may require minor modifications to the shift boot assembly.

Manufacturer Model Year
Acura CL 5MT 1997-1999
CL 6MT 2002-2003
CSX 6MT 2006-2007
EL 5MT 1997-2005
Integra 5MT 1994-2001
NSX 5MT/6MT 1990-2005
RSX 5MT/6MT 2002-2006
TL 6MT 2004-2007
TSX 6MT 2004-2007
Honda Accord 5MT 1998-2002
Accord 5MT/6MT 2003-2007
Civic 5MT 1996-2000
Civic 5MT/6MT 2001-2005
Civic 5MT/6MT 2006-2007
Prelude 5MT 1997-2001
S2000 1999-2007

OK, well, not to clutter the thread, but if anyone has a TSX 6MT and is considering this knob, stop thinking about it and DO it. I've bought custom knobs for every car I've ever had (titanium, aluminum, SS, carbonfibre), and am usually a little bit disappointed...only the Rob Knob II (for my MINI Cooper S) and this knob have satisfied. It feels fantastic, fits the hand perfectly, installs incredibly easily (though you have to forego use of the locking nut if you want it to be really snug down to the boot) and it looks fantastic. Even better, the weight of the knob really does smooth out that tiny bit of notchy-ness that our shifters have...twirling through the gates is even MORE fun with this baby (the shifter just glides, and it seems to just flow right to the slot you want, whether up or down the box).

I'm not a shill, just a really satisfied customer!
Oh, one note...you'll want to pull up the shifter boot (the whole console top) and put a zip-tie right at the top of its range with the knob on to get that nice line like in the photo above...otherwise the top of the boot will slip down about a quarter inch all the time...it's just for looks, but still...).
